One of the central aspects of any merchant payments strategy and business model is its approach to acquiring, which can be broken down into two broad elements: how individual payment transactions are acquired and processed and how the merchant acceptance network is built and served. Merchant acquiring is a range of services for payment execution and processing, conducted with the use of payment cards as part of the service provided to a merchant. In simple words, it is a service provided for merchants to enable them accepting credit card or debit card payments.
